Ferry Information


Ferry Service - Washington Ferries are the number-one tourist attraction in the area. The Mukeltio/Clinton Ferry crosses from the mainland to Clinton, on Whidbey Island every 30 minutes. Ferry services also serves as a gateway to many ports including Port Townsand, Victoria BC, Vancouver BC and the beautiful San Juan Islands. (Refer to the Port Townsend/Keystone Schedule for these schedules.)

Port Townsend / Keystone Route - Service Change   
The Steilacoom II will take both passengers and vehicles until new ferries for the route are built and put into service. Sailings leave each terminal approximately every 90 minutes. Drivers of vehicles over 6,000 gross vehicle weight are required to reserve space for a particular sailing by calling 1-888-808-7977, because space for large vehicles is limited.


The route from Keystone to Port Townsend now has reservations for all vehicles.  You can get help with reservations from Washington State Ferries, or if you are in the area local Visitor Information Centers and many businesses can assist you.
